Question 1: How many Olympic medals has Michael Phelps won?

Michael Phelps has won an astonishing 28 Olympic medals, including 23 gold, 3 silver, and 2 bronze medals.

Question 2: What is Michael Phelps's net worth?

Michael Phelps's net worth is estimated to be around $80 million as of 2023.

Question 3: How tall is Michael Phelps?

Michael Phelps is 6 feet 4 inches (193 cm) tall.

Question 4: What is Michael Phelps's wingspan?

Michael Phelps has a wingspan of 6 feet 7 inches (201 cm), which is an advantage in swimming.

Question 5: What is Michael Phelps's favorite swimming stroke?

Michael Phelps's favorite swimming stroke is the butterfly stroke, in which he holds multiple world records.

Question 6: What is Michael Phelps's charitable work?

Michael Phelps is actively involved in charitable work, particularly through his Michael Phelps Foundation, which supports swimming and water safety initiatives.

Michael Phelps is a legendary swimmer and the most decorated Olympian of all time. His remarkable achievements have cemented his status as an unmatched icon in the world of swimming and beyond. Six essential aspects anchor his legacy:

  • Olympic Dominance: 28 Olympic medals, including 23 gold
  • World Records: Held over 30 world records during his career
  • Unmatched Technique: Known for his efficient and powerful stroke
  • Mental Fortitude: Overcame challenges and setbacks with resilience
  • Philanthropy: Established a foundation to support water safety and swimming programs
  • Inspiration: Motivated countless athletes and individuals worldwide

Phelps's dominance in the pool was unparalleled. His Olympic medal count and world records stand as a testament to his exceptional talent and dedication. His unique technique, characterized by an undulating dolphin kick and precise arm movements, enabled him to glide effortlessly through the water. Moreover, his mental fortitude was unwavering, allowing him to overcome setbacks and achieve greatness. Beyond his athletic achievements, Phelps's philanthropy and commitment to inspiring others have solidified his legacy as a role model and a force for good in the world.

The connection between Phelps' unmatched swimming legend and Olympic medalist status is evident in several ways. First, his exceptional physical abilities allowed him to achieve record-breaking performances in the pool. Phelps possesses an ideal body type for swimming, with a long wingspan and large hands and feet. These physical advantages, combined with his rigorous training regimen, enabled him to excel in various swimming events.

Aside from his physical attributes, Phelps' mental fortitude played a crucial role in his Olympic success. He demonstrated unwavering determination and an unyielding focus on his goals. Phelps' ability to stay composed under pressure and maintain his concentration throughout intense competitions was instrumental in his numerous victories.
